Parcel Gilt Silver Hookah Base
Northern India
late 19th century

height: 18.5cm; diameter of base: 19cm
weight: 464 grams (16 ounces)

This unusual hookah base of heavily repoussed silver that has been
partly gilded is in a classical bell shape. It sits sturdily on its flat
base, which is decorated with pine-cone like lotus petals, floral
sprays and a band of floral and foliage scrollwork.

Overall, it is a splendid, decorative and unusual piece, with
decoration not before encountered in Indian silverwork.
